Clay mitts/pads/cloths vs actual clay
Hi folks,
Just wondered how everybody else was finding clay mitts/pads/cloths compared to actual clay bars? I have all of the above, and find that the mitts/pads/cloths don't remove anywhere near as much contamination as a regular clay bar, if any at all! I can give a panel a good going over with my G3 clay mitt, or my Flexipads clay pad (by hand) and then come behind it with my Bilt Hamber clay bar and still pull a ton of muck out of the paint. The paint doesn't feel very smooth after the mitt/pad/cloth either, but feels like glass after the clay bar. Am I doing something wrong? I love the speed and convenience of the mitts etc, but they just don't seem to do the job for me. I'm tend to wet the mitt in my car shampoo bucket to keep it and the panel nice and wet/lubricated and lightly rub back and forth over the panel, much like if I was using a clay bar, but just don't get the same results. Any suggestions would be greatly welcomed. :thumb: Thanks Russ |
I found them significantly quicker, better not as effective as a clay bar, but the mitts also seem to incur a lot more marring.
